13.2.1 Seing the alarm time
The alarm function cannot be used until the correct time has been set. Depending on the set-up, this either occurs automatically
or needs to be set manually. The time can either be set manually or automatically using DAB USW or updated using the
Internet. See Section 14.3for further information.
> Select one of the alarm time memories (Alarm 1 or Alarm 2) and set the desired values point by point using the arrow
buons p /q (22, 24) and OK (9) on the remote control.
Repeat Choose between repeat options O (the alarm is switched o), Daily, Once,
Weekend (SAT-SUN), Working days (MON-FRI).
Time Set the time at which you wish to be woken.
If you have chosen Once as the repeat option, the date is also required.
Mode Select the source with which you wish to be woken. The following are available
Buzzer, Internet Radio, DAB, FM.
Programme Select whether playback should be from the source set beforehand, the Last listened to or one
of the Favourites memory seings.
Volume Select the volume with which you wish to be woken.
Save This saves the alarm seings.
The alarm seings are not accepted until selecting [Save].
The alarm is active provided you have set the alarm repeat to Daily, Once, Weekend, or Working days. The status bar
shows an alarm symbol with the corresponding number of the active alarm . In the O seing the alarm is not active
for the set time.
13.2.2 Switching o the alarm aer being woken
> Press the On/Standby (14) buon or Alarm (17) on the remote control to switch o the alarm.
The display shows [Alarm o] and the alarm symbol is shown again if the alarm repeat is set to Daily, Weekend or
Working days.
